How much do remote pre med j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 26, 2026, the average hourly pay for remote pre med in Modesto, CA is $37.18,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$23.85 and $46.15 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a remote pre med?

A Remote Pre Med job typically refers to virtual or work-from-home opportunities for pre-med students or individuals preparing for medical school. These roles often include medical scribing, research assistance, healthcare consulting, or telehealth support. They allow students to gain valuable clinical or administrative experience while maintaining flexibility for coursework and medical school applications. Many positions involve working with physicians, researchers, or healthcare organizations to develop medical knowledge and professional skills.
